Top Ten Gift Ideas for New Mothers

Gift Certificates, Gifts for New Parents, New Mothers

One of the biggest changes in life for a woman is becoming a mother. After nine months of pregnancy and an exhausting delivery, the new mother could always use some pampering. Whether it’s Christmas, Her Birthday or just a “Congratulations” gift, here are some gift ideas for new mothers.

1) Gift Certificate to her favorite “Women’s Clothing Store”
After nine months of gaining baby weight, it’s obvious that the weight will not disappear immediately after giving birth for most women. A gift certificate to her favorite clothing store will give her a chance to buy a new outfit or two and avoid the sweat pants or maternity clothes. It gives her a chance to feel good in a nice, new comfortable outfit and not worry about the extra pounds or tight clothes. Another tip in choosing a clothing store gift certificate is to choose one that only sells women’s clothing versus a variety, such as Target or Wal-Mart. The reason for this is its natural for new mothers to buy new things for their baby versus themselves. Therefore, limiting her choice takes away that option and forces her to get out of the sweat pants and enjoy a new outfit and focus on herself for a moment.

2) Gift Certificates to Local Restaurants or Pizzerias
You wouldn’t really think of taking a newborn baby to restaurants but when we received gift certificates to local restaurants and pizzerias, we found them to be very helpful. The new concept that many restaurant chains have adapted is the “carside to go” idea. The way that it works is after you call and place your order, you then drive to a designated parking spot and they bring it right out to your car. This is extremely helpful when you have a sleeping baby in the back seat after a long day out. It’s also easy and convenient to send somebody to pick it up for you without getting out of the car. Many restaurant chains offer this service, such as Applebee’s, Chili’s, Outback Steakhouse, Carraba’s and Romano’s Macaroni Grille.

3) A Gift Certificate to a Spa or Salon
After giving birth, a new mother is balancing many new responsibilities and dealing with “out of whack” hormones so a day at the spa or salon would be an excellent gift of relaxation. New mothers put very little time aside for themselves so this would give them a reason to pamper themselves with a massage or get their hair done. After carrying an average of 25 pounds or more, a massage is one of the best gifts a new mother could use. A day at the salon could work wonders for the so called “baby blues”, related to the crazy hormones because when you look good, you feel good!

4) Books or Magazine subscriptions

Books and baby or parenting magazine subscriptions are other gift ideas and are also inexpensive. Nothing is more relieving to read that other mothers are sharing your same experiences or concerns. A few good book suggestions for new mothers are “Hugs for New Moms” by Stephanie Howard and “Baby Laughs: The Naked Truth About the First Year of Mommy hood” by Jenny McCarthy. Magazine subscriptions to “Parenting” and “American Baby” are also great sources for new mothers.

5) Digital Camera, Photo Printer or Picture Frames
New parents love to take pictures and create memories of their babies so an ideal gift is a new digital camera. Digital camera’s range in price and can become a more expensive gift but will be worth every penny for the new mother. Many new parents are already prepared with their digital cameras but are not equipped with a quality photo printer so this is another alternative gift idea. If the camera or printer is out of your budget, another inexpensive gift is picture frames. A nice picture frame is also great for new fathers, especially those with desk jobs.

6) Netflix / Blockbuster Gift Certificate

Most new mothers and fathers spend most of the first few weeks of their newborns life inside so a gift certificate to the online DVD rental store Netflix is a great idea. DVD rentals are shipped directly to their home and late fees do not exist. This is very convenient because you only have to go as far as your computer and mailbox. Monthly subscriptions to Netfix start at $5.99 per month and up. They also offer a free two week subscription to try out. If she does not have internet access, a gift certificate to the local Blockbuster or video store is also a good alternate.

7) A large fashionable purse

A nice large purse is a great alternative to the typical diaper bag for short trips to the store. Diaper bags are a must in most outings but on the quick trip to the local store, it’s easier to throw a few diapers and wipes and even a bottle in your purse, rather then lugging the big diaper bag with you.

8) I- Robot Roomba Vacuum Cleaner or Cleaning Service Gift Certificate
Finding time to clean can become an even bigger chore when you are caring for a newborn. One of the best gift purchases that I can recommend is the I-Robot Roomba. It is a small compact vacuum, approximately the size of a large pizza. It vacuums a room by itself and returns to its base charger when finished. The Roomba’s range in price from $150-$350. Another great gift would be a gift certificate to a cleaning service or if you have the energy, volunteering to clean is a gift that will help a new mother immensely.

9) Photography Studio Gift Certificate

Even though new Mom’s and Dad’s take hundreds of pictures, they will still spend the money to have them professionally done at a studio. A gift certificate to a local photography studio such as JC Penny’s, Sear’s or Picture People are a great asset to off set the many sittings and holiday pictures that new parents incur.

10) Scrapbook Items or Picture Box
After all the pictures taken of their son or daughter, many mothers go to work on a baby book or scrapbook. A nice picture box to store the many pictures and memorabilia is a great and inexpensive gift. Another idea is scrapbook paper, cut outs and other scrap booking products that you can purchase at any craft store.
